How they compare
Malawi currently reports 787 m3 against 184 m3 in United Arab Emirates, a difference of 603 m3.
That makes Malawi's figure about 4.3 times United Arab Emirates's.
Across all 5 years both countries report, Malawi has been ahead every year.
Malawi ranks 4th and United Arab Emirates ranks 6th of 19 countries.
Malawi has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

About this data
The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
